Define Disposition• Disposition is the prevailing (main)
outlook of one's mind as displayed in behavior. In other words, my behavior reflects my true outlook.

Define Radical Disposition• Radical Disposition is tending or willing to
MAKE EXTREME CHANGES in existing views, habits, circumstances, associations or institutions
